This is what you do.. Set it for court, if he doesn't show, the ticket's tossed out. If he does show, ask to see his radar/laser certificate and log. You are entitled to see that in court.(We have to keep daily logs on testing our laser/radar units to make sure they are working) Every six months the laser/radar have to be calibrated and we get a certificate that says this. If he didn't catch you on either and just paced you, ask for his vehicle speedometer calibration, if he doesn't have that and he paced you, you will beat the ticket.
If he does have his paperwork in order for all, you are screwed. Just plea no contest and hope you have a lenient judge. |
